4 Subject: [PATCH 33/34] b43: add workaround for b43 on pcie bus of bcm4716.
5
6 bcm4716 (which includes 4717 & 4718), plus 4706 on PCIe can reorder
7 transactions. As a fix, a read after write is performed on certain
8 places in the code. Older chips and the newer 5357 family don't require
9 this fix.
10 This code is based on the brcmsmac driver.

86
87 +/*
88 + * bcm4716 (which includes 4717 & 4718), plus 4706 on PCIe can reorder
89 + * transactions. As a fix, a read after write is performed on certain places
90 + * in the code. Older chips and the newer 5357 family don't require this fix.
91 + */
92 +#ifdef CONFIG_BCM47XX_BCMA
93 +#include <asm/mach-bcm47xx/bcm47xx.h>
94 +void b43_wflush16(struct b43_wldev *dev, u16 offset, u16 value)
95 +{
96 + if (b43_bus_host_is_pci(dev->dev) &&
97 + bcm47xx_bus_type == BCM47XX_BUS_TYPE_BCMA &&
98 + bcm47xx_bus.bcma.bus.chipinfo.id == BCMA_CHIP_ID_BCM4716) {
99 + b43_write16(dev, offset, value);
100 + b43_read16(dev, offset);
101 + } else {
102 + b43_write16(dev, offset, value);
103 + }
104 +}
105 +#endif
